WebPhosphate conversion coating is a chemical treatment applied to steel parts that creates a thin adhering layer of iron, zinc, or manganese phosphates, to achieve corrosion resistance, lubrication, or as a foundation for subsequent coatings or painting. [1] [2] [3] It is one of the most common types of conversion coating.

WebPhosphate is a coating that is often used on steel parts in order to provide corrosion protection, lubricity, or as a pretreatment for further coatings such as paint or powder coating. Typically, once a part has been phosphated, a further coating of oil is applied which will further increase the corrosion protection of the part. Phosphate coatings are also commonly used as an effective surface preparation for further coating and/or painting, providing excellent adhesion and electric isolation. Phosphate coatings are often used to protect steel parts against rusting and other types of corrosion. However, they are somewhat porous, so this use requires impregnating the coating with oil, paint, or some other sealing substance. The result is a tightly adhering dielectric (electric…

WebFire-Resistant Fluid. Phosphate esters are the most fire resistant of the non-aqueous synthetic basestocks in common use. Their high ignition temperatures, excellent oxidation stability and very low vapor pressures make them difficult to burn, while their low heats of combustion result in self-extinguishing fluids.
